Data Warehousing Stages of Growth

, &
 

Abstract

According to the stages of growth theory, things change over time, in sequential, predictable ways. Eight experts participated in a study that identified three data warehousing stages of growth – (1) initiation, (2) growth, and (3) maturity – and the variables that define each stage – data, architecture, stability of the production environment, warehouse staff, users, impact on users' skills and jobs, applications, costs and benefits, and organizational impacts. the data warehousing stages of growth model is useful in understanding and predicting how organizations' data warehouses change. the experts also suggested how recent developments in data warehousing are affecting the stages. Recommendations are given for managing the progression through stages.
